Ange Guépin
0 sources
Ange Guépin
Summary
Ange Guépin is a human[1]. Born in Pontivy[2], he… he was born on August 30, 1805[3]. He passed away in Nantes[4]. He died on May 21, 1873[5]. He worked as a physician[6], politician[7], ophthalmologist[8], journalist[9], and university teacher[10].

Body
Origins and Family
Born in Pontivy[2], Ange Guépin… he was born on August 30, 1805[3]. His father was Victor Guépin[12].
Education
Educated at Émile Zola school in Rennes[23], an educational facility[27], in France[28], founded in 1965[29]; École polytechnique[24], a grande école[30], in France[31], founded in 1794[32], headquartered in Palaiseau[33]; and Paris Medical Faculty[25], a medical school[34], in France[35], founded in 1808[36].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include physician[6], politician[7], ophthalmologist[8], journalist[9], and university teacher[10]. Employers include Paris Medical Faculty[21], a medical school[37], in France[38], founded in 1808[39] and Faculté de médecine de Nantes[22], a medical school[40], in France[41], founded in 1460[42]. Positions held include conseiller général de la Loire-Atlantique[16]; municipal councillor of Nantes[17]; Prefect of Loire-Atlantique[18], a position[43], in France[44]; and Prefect of Morbihan[19], a position[45], in France[46].
Personal Life
Among Ange Guépin's spouses was Floresca Guépin[13]. A child of him was Ange-Victor Guépin[14]. He was affiliated with the socialism[47].
Death and Burial
Ange Guépin died on May 21, 1873[5]. He died in Nantes[4]. Burial took place at Nantes (La Bouteillerie) Cemetery[11].
